1. A computer-implemented method for sorting, comprising:
- receiving a first signal from a first beacon at a first user device proximate to the first beacon, wherein the first signal communicates first beacon identifying information;
receiving a second signal from a second beacon at a second user device proximate to the second beacon, wherein the second signal communicates second beacon identifying information;
associating a first user of the first user device with a first group by parsing the first signal to determine the first beacon identifying information, wherein the first user remains associated with the first group after the first user device is outside a proximity of the first beacon;
associating a second user of the second user device with a second group by parsing the second signal to determine the second beacon identifying information, wherein the second user remains associated with the second group after the second user device is outside a proximity of the second beacon; and
wherein the first and second groups are utilized to distinguish the first and second users in one or more subsequent activities.

Abstract
Systems and methods are provided for proximity-based sorting. Information may be transmitted to user devices from beacons or similar transmitter-type devices. Based on this information, the user devices may be categorized or sorted based upon which beacons the user devices are proximate to, pass, or from which beacon the information is received. Subsequent activities and/or operations may then leverage this categorization or sorting of users.
